Asia's Psy, Hangeng Win At MTV EMA 2012

By JONATHAN HICAP, Manila Bulletin 
MANILA, Philippines - Two Asian artists triumphed at the MTV Europe Music Awards held in Frankfurt, Germany, on Sunday night (Monday in Manila).
Korean rapper Psy's phenomenal hit "Gangnam Style" won Best Video, beating out Lady Gaga's "Marry The Night," Katy Perry's "Wide Awake," Rihanna's "We Found Love" feat. Calvin Harris, and M.I.A.'s "Bad Girls."
On the other hand, Hangeng, the former member of Korean boy band Super Junior, took home his first MTV EMA award--the Worldwide Act plum.
He edged out Rihanna, Restart, Ahmed Soultan and Dima Bilan. Hangeng earlier won his ticket to the MTV EMA by winning the Asia Pacific Worldwide Act.
The Worldwide Act award was announced by the Jonas Brothers.
Psy performed "Gangnam Style" with his army of Psy wannabes dressed in his signature tux, bowtie and dark sunglasses.
Taylor Swift and Justin Bieber were the biggest winners, bagging three awards each.
Swift won Best Female, Best Look and Best Live while Bieber won Best Male, Best World Stage and Best Pop.
Here's the complete list of winners at the 2012 MTV EMA:
Best Song - "Call Me Maybe" by Carly Rae Jepsen
Best Female - Taylor Swift
Best Male - Justin Bieber
Best New Act - One Direction
Best World Stage - Justin Bieber
Best Video - "Gangnam Style" by Psy
Best Rock - Linkin Park
Best Pop - Justin Bieber
Best Look - Taylor Swift
Best Alternative - Lana Del Rey
Best Hip Hop - Nicki Minaj
Best Live - Taylor Swift
Biggest Fans - One Direction
Best Push - Carly Rae Jepsen
Global Icon - Whitney Houston
